Output ddec87761ee252c72107c3f4c2b149b1f034bf18f40fa133027d7487e6bd9253:0

value
73676804
script pubkey
OP_0 OP_PUSHBYTES_20 1c6977423aa4b82a0d7f8496cdf3fc2f8b4f580c
address
bc1qr35hws365juz5rtlsjtvmulu97957kqvr3zpw3
transaction
ddec87761ee252c72107c3f4c2b149b1f034bf18f40fa133027d7487e6bd9253
confirmations
84555
spent
true